Transaction 009b88be8c4ae28a5bd93fa598f091cb6c7d577fc36fb0d24efa8c1fcf74262a
1 Input
1 Output
-
009b88be8c4ae28a5bd93fa598f091cb6c7d577fc36fb0d24efa8c1fcf74262a:0
- value
- 89542
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8791c46a7eb52eb595120ebb266e1f5766f47ae
- address
- bc1qepu3c348adfwkk23yr4myehp74mx73aw886e7q